YEXT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

169 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Yext (YEXT)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$490M — down 9.2% from $539M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 33 funds closed out of YEXT and 27 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 43 trimmed existing stakes and 71 added.

The largest buyer was Potrero Capital Research, adding an estimated $8.82M. The largest seller was Invenomic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$9.07M sold.
